QUOTE(diffyhelman2 @ Sep 18 2022, 08:55 PM)
They don’t do this anymore. Not perodua or Toyota or Honda. The engine tolerances are so tight now that the “mineral oil to catch metal shavings” is a bygone era story from decades ago. Engine break in is achieved at the factory thru better honing during the manufacturing stage that “sets” the grooves and wear pattern for the cylinders.

The 1k service check is just a formality/plugging on computer to do system check.
*
Just recently?
My wife toyota, 5 yrs ago still require the 1k mileage service. It was with oil change of course
